Craft Supplies

  • Cut and paste gingerbread house PDF
  • White paper or cardstock
  • Scissors
  • Glue
  • Colored markers, coloring pencils or crayons

How To Make Your Cut and Paste Gingerbread House

Print both pages of the PDF file onto white paper or cardstock. When I made this craft at home with my daughter we both used normal printer paper but if you’re looking for something that will last a little longer then go for cardstock instead.

Color in both pages. You might want to have snow on the ground of your scene so you don’t need to color in that part and you also only need to color in the items that you’ll be using, while I’ve used everything possible my daughter just wanted her house to be snow topped so she left out the jelly tots.

Cut out all of the items on the first page using scissors and following the dotted lines around them.

cut out gingerbread house craft

Start sticking the cut out items onto your gingerbread house. While we were making ours I found it helpful to start with the things needed to make the house itself so this was the door and window as well as the jelly tots for the roof and the front path. Doing it this way meant that we didn’t accidentally run out of room for anything.

paper gingerbread house craft

Glue the rest of the items onto your scene and your picture is finished.

Gingerbread House Printable FAQs

Can I use this gingerbread house printable at school?

Absolutely, it’s free for school and classroom use and you can print as many copies as you like.

Do you have more gingerbread house templates?

We have loads! Some of my current favorites are our gingerbread house template that’s perfect for younger kids to color in or decorate, our 3D gingerbread house that makes a super cute Christmas decoration or you might like our printable gingerbread house card for kids to color in.

What kind of paper is best for printing this gingerbread house?

Normal white printer paper is fine but if you want to make sure it doesn’t get ripped at all then go for cardstoock instead.
